The 2017 NHL Stadium Series (officially the 2017 Coors Light NHL Stadium Series for sponsorship reasons) was a regular season National Hockey League (NHL) game played outdoors, part of the Stadium Series of games held at football or baseball stadiums. The Philadelphia Flyers played against the Pittsburgh Penguins at Heinz Field in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ania on February 25, 2017.[1]

This was the only game in the Stadium Series scheduled during the 2016–17 NHL season (as opposed to multiple games in 2016), but the fourth and last outdoor regular-season games during that season. An announced attendance of 67,318 made the game one of the most attended outdoor NHL games in history.[2]

Background[]

The game was played to help mark the 50th anniversary of the Expansion of 1967, in which the Flyers and the Penguins, along with four other teams, were formed to double the league's size. This Flyers–Penguins rivalry matchup was originally considered for the 2017 NHL Winter Classic in January, but scheduling conflicts with the National Football League in both cities, along with the belief that Beaver Stadium (a neutral site venue mentioned as a potential site for a Flyers–Penguins outdoor contest) was not properly equipped to host an event during the winter, led to plans for a matchup being moved to a later date as a Stadium Series game in February.[3]

Heinz Field previously hosted the 2011 NHL Winter Classic. This was also the Penguins' fourth outdoor game (after the 2008 and 2011 Winter Classics, and the 2014 Stadium Series), and the Flyers' third (after the 2010 and 2012 Winter Classics).

Game summary[]

February 25, 2017 Philadelphia Flyers 2-4 Pittsburgh Penguins Heinz Field Recap
Scoring summary
Period Team Goal Assist(s) Time Score
1st PIT Sidney Crosby (34) Jake Guentzel (7) and Scott Wilson (13) 11:18 1–0 PIT
2nd PIT Nick Bonino (9) - pp Jake Guentzel (8) and Brian Dumoulin (10) 6:44 2–0 PIT
PHL Jakub Voracek (16) Andrew MacDonald (12) 11:14 2–1 PIT
3rd PIT Matt Cullen (10) Eric Fehr (5) and Tom Kuhnhackl (5) 1:50 3–1 PIT
PHL Shayne Gostisbehere (5) - pp Claude Giroux (31) and Brayden Schenn (21) 6:48 3–2 PIT
PIT Chad Ruhwedel (2) Evgeni Malkin (36) 14:06 4–2 PIT
Number in parenthesis represents the player's total in goals or assists to that point of the season
